What causes an S4 heart sound?
The fourth heart sound (S4), also known as the “atrial gallop,” occurs just before S1 when the atria contract to force blood into the left ventricle. If the left ventricle is noncompliant, and atrial contraction forces blood through the atrioventricular valves, a S4 is produced by the blood striking the left ventricle.
What is S1 in heart sounds?
The first heart sound (S1) represents closure of the atrioventricular (mitral and tricuspid) valves as the ventricular pressures exceed atrial pressures at the beginning of systole (point a). S1 is normally a single sound because mitral and tricuspid valve closure occurs almost simultaneously.

What is S2 heart sound?
The second heart sound (S2) is a short burst of auditory vibrations of varying intensity, frequency, quality, and duration. It has two audible components, the aortic closure sound (A2) and the pulmonic closure sound (P2), which are normally split on inspiration and virtually single on expiration.
What is the 4th heart sound?
The fourth heart sound is a low-pitched sound coincident with late diastolic filling of the ventricle due to atrial contraction. It thus occurs shortly before the first heart sound.

What is A2 and P2 heart sounds?
The second heart sound (S2) is produced by the closure of the aortic and pulmonic valves. The sound produced by the closure of the aortic valve is termed A2, and the sound produced by the closure of the pulmonic valve is termed P2.

What causes the S3 heart sound?
Third Heart Sound S3 Results from increased atrial pressure leading to increased flow rates, as seen in congestive heart failure, which is the most common cause of a S3. Associated dilated cardiomyopathy with dilated ventricles also contribute to the sound.

What is the 3rd heart sound?
Definition. The third heart sound (S3) is a low-frequency, brief vibration occurring in early diastole at the end of the rapid diastolic filling period of the right or left ventricle (Figure 24.1) Synonymous terms include: ventricular gallop, early diastolic gallop, ventricular filling sound, and protodiastolic gallop.

What does an S3 heart sound sound like?
What is an S3 Heart Sound? The third heart sound is a short, low frequency sound heard best with the stethoscope’s bell. It occurs early in diastole and is dull in quality. As an extra heart sound, it creates a galloping rhythm with a cadence like word ‘Kentucky’.

What S4 means?
S4 is a presystolic heart sound commonly associated with reduced ventricular compliance. Auscultation of an S4 is characterized by a low frequency sound, best heard at the apex with the stethoscope bell, with the patient in the left lateral decubitus position.

Which heart sound is Tennessee?
What is an S4 Heart Sound? Fourth heart sounds are low in frequency, occurring just before the first heart sound. It is best heard with the stethoscope’s bell. The S4 heart sound creates a cadence which is like the word ‘Tennessee’, where the syllable ‘Ten’ is S4.
What does a loud S1 mean?
Loud S1. This is the result of mitral valve leaflets remaining open at the end of diastole, rather than drifting back into a closed position as diastolic flow slows down. Such a wide-open mitral valve will slam shut loudly with the onset of systole, making the first heart sound louder than usual.
